  • Patent number: 9545829
    Abstract: A dual-rate jounce bumper limits jounce travel between a first component and a second component of a vehicle. The second component is spaced from and moveable toward the first component along a jounce axis. The dual-rate jounce bumper includes a bumper and an outer member. The bumper has a first end for coupling to the first component and a second end spaced from the first end for contacting the second component as the second component moves along the jounce axis toward the first component. The bumper is compressible between the first and second components for limiting jounce travel. The bumper is also radially expandable as the bumper is compressed. The outer member is disposed about the bumper and is capable of limiting the radial expansion of the bumper as the bumper is compressed for increasing a stiffness of the bumper.

  • Patent number: 9368652
    Abstract: The present invention relates to a control device for controlling a direct current generated in a photovoltaic system. The control device is configured to alternately enable a current flow through the photovoltaic system for a first time interval and at least to reduce the current flow for a second time interval. The invention further relates to a photovoltaic system comprising such a control device as well as to a method for controlling a direct current generated in a photovoltaic system.
